private void Delete1_Click(object sender, EventArgs e)//削除ボタンの処理 作品 { string deletequery; int counter = 0; counter = SQLiteConnect.counterID("origin", beforeListView1ID); if (counter != 0) { MessageBox.Show("データが" + counter + "件存在するため、削除できません。", "警告", MessageBoxButtons.OK); return; } DialogResult res = MessageBox.Show(beforeListview1Title + "を削除しますか?", "削除確認", MessageBoxButtons.YesNo); if (res == DialogResult.Yes) { deletequery = "delete from t_origin where origin_id =" + beforeListView1ID; SQLiteConnect.Excute(deletequery); Listview1.Items.Clear(); SQLiteConnect.lording(ref Listview1, "select origin_ID,origin_title from t_origin", "origin_ID", "origin_title"); Textbox1.Clear(); } }
private void Delete2_Click(object sender, EventArgs e) { int counter = 0; counter = SQLiteConnect.counterID("genre", beforeListview2ID); if (counter != 0) { MessageBox.Show("データが" + counter + "件存在するため、削除できません。", "警告", MessageBoxButtons.OK); return; } string deletequery; DialogResult res = MessageBox.Show(beforeListview2Title + "を削除しますか?", "削除確認", MessageBoxButtons.YesNo); if (res == DialogResult.Yes) { deletequery = "delete from t_genre where genre_id =" + beforeListview2ID; SQLiteConnect.Excute(deletequery); Listview2.Items.Clear(); SQLiteConnect.lording(ref Listview2, "select genre_ID,genre_title from t_genre", "genre_ID", "genre_title"); Textbox2.Clear(); //リフレッシュ処理 } }